Subject: Memtrace cut-over complete

Team,

Cut-over to Memtrace v2 for GPU memory profiling finished last night. Old v1 agents are disabled; any tickets referencing v1 dashboards should be closed as resolved-by-migration. Sampling overhead is now under 2% and allocation traces include kernel names. Known gap: profiles older than 30 days were not migrated. Point customers at the v2 docs for setup questions. For reference when troubleshooting, the agent now runs with the following configuration.

settings of bagaf-bawip:
[aldax]
port = 5000
region = south-4
host = aldax.brasklabs.corp
team = brivan
timeout_ms = 2000
retries = 2

Handover: Fabrikit (test-data factory lib)

For security review. Fabrikit generates synthetic fixtures for the Lanternwell staging suite. No production data flows in — generators are seeded deterministically. Watch two things: the PII-shaped field templates (names, fake account numbers) and the seed vault, which gates reproducible builds. Seed vault rotation is quarterly; last done by Priya on the Fabrikit squad. The vault's break-glass unlock, needed if rotation fails mid-cycle, uses the recovery passphrase noted below.

strongbox words: framir-keliel-drueth-briir-zorwyn-norius

## Static-Analysis Baseline

The repo ships with `lintbase.json`, the frozen baseline for Quillcheck findings in the Pondera codebase. Do not regenerate it in feature branches. Reviewers: any PR that shrinks the baseline is fine; any PR that grows it needs a justification comment. CI diffs the baseline on every push and fails on unexplained additions. Baseline updates land only through the `baseline-refresh` job, which Tomas owns. That job signs the refreshed file before committing it back. The signing key it uses is pinned below.

rollout seal: bky9_2369ZXVnu

**Q: How does TallyGrove sandbox user-supplied formulas?**

Good question — every formula gets parsed into our own AST and run in the Hermit evaluator, no native eval, ever. Reviewers: reject any PR that widens the function allowlist without a sandbox ticket. Memory and recursion caps live in `hermit.limits`. If you need to unlock the sandbox escape-audit archive to verify a test fixture, the recovery passphrase is right below this answer.

vault phrase of tagag-fawef = lammir-ulaiel-oliax-belox-eliox-ulaok-gilael-norys-holox-fenir